BELOW IS YOUR KEY TO UNLOCKING THE REALM OF INTERNET SERVICES EXPERTISE

Below Is Your Key To Unlocking The Realm Of Internet Services Expertise

Below Is Your Key To Unlocking The Realm Of Internet Services Expertise

Blog Article

Write-Up Writer-Ottesen North

Discover the best Internet Services Manual for all your requirements. Explore interaction methods, core principles of SOAP and REST, and ideal methods for seamless execution. Uncover the secrets to understanding web services, from recognizing the basics to implementing scalable architecture. Master the art of creating safe systems and maximizing for future growth. Unlock the power of web services at your fingertips.

Introduction of Internet Solutions



If you have actually ever questioned what internet services are and how they function, this summary is the best area to begin. Internet services are a method for different applications to connect with each other online. They enable seamless assimilation of systems, making it less complicated to share information and performances.

One of the essential elements of web services is their use of common protocols like HTTP and XML to help with communication. This standardization makes sure that different systems can understand and connect with each other successfully. Web services can be classified right into 2 primary kinds: SOAP (Simple Object Gain Access To Procedure)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while remainder depends on basic HTTP methods like GET, POST, PUT, and erase. Both have their toughness and are made use of in various scenarios based upon demands.

Secret Principles and Technologies



Exploring the fundamental ideas and innovations of internet services is vital for recognizing their functionality and application in contemporary systems. When delving right into the vital principles and technologies of web services, you unlock to a world of interconnected possibilities. Right here are some essential elements to understand:

- ** SOAP (Simple Item Access Method) **: This method defines the structure of messages traded in between web solutions.
- ** WSDL (Web Providers Summary Language) **: WSDL is used to define the performances provided by an internet solution.
- ** REST (Representational State Transfer) **: A building design that makes use of conventional HTTP techniques for communication between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ays an important duty in information exchange between internet solutions due to its adaptability and readability.

Understanding these core ideas and technologies will certainly lay a strong structure for your journey into the world of internet solutions.

Best Practices for Implementation



To make certain successful execution of internet services, focus on adherence to finest methods. Begin by extensively documenting your internet service APIs, including clear descriptions of endpoints, parameters, and anticipated actions. Constant naming conventions and versioning of APIs are vital for maintainability. When creating your internet services, adhere to the principles of REST to produce a scalable and adaptable architecture. https://contentmarketingcompanies62940.newsbloger.com/30412281/enhance-your-digital-impact-by-selecting-the-excellent-regional-seo-professional-for-your-company-uncover-the-secret-to-making-an-educated-decision and permission mechanisms to safeguard your solutions, such as OAuth or API keys.

Testing is essential in making sure the reliability of your web solutions. Establish comprehensive test cases that cover various scenarios, including positive and unfavorable testing. Constant assimilation and automated testing can help capture concerns early in the development procedure. Display your web solutions in real-time to identify performance traffic jams and possible failures. Logging and author website design are crucial for detecting problems and repairing issues effectively.


Finally, think about the scalability of your web solutions by designing for future growth. https://searchengineland.com/4-elements-that-help-create-compelling-seo-content-377285 caching devices and tons balancing to manage enhanced traffic. Routinely testimonial and optimize your code for performance. By complying with these ideal practices, you can improve the application of internet services and guarantee their success.

Conclusion

Congratulations! You have actually simply opened the key to grasping internet services. By recognizing the essential concepts and technologies, and applying best practices, you're well on your way to ending up being a web solutions expert.

Keep discovering and experimenting with what you have actually found out to continue increasing your understanding and abilities in this interesting area.

The world of internet services is now within your reaches, all set for you to explore and overcome. Take pleasure in the trip!